| Reverse description | At the centre of the field, the word AUSTRALIA is displayed beneath a florid royal crown, the whole enclosed within a wreath of laurel branches tied at the base. The legend SYDNEY MINT arcs across the upper field outside the wreath, while the denomination ONE SOVEREIGN is inscribed in the lower field below the wreath. The design is framed by a beaded border and reflects the distinctive typology created for the newly established Sydney Mint, emphasising Australia's colonial identity as an issuing authority. |
